Keep working offline. Prepare for the day a device is lost.
Daily work is stored locally first. Owners can use encrypted Google Drive backup and a separately saved recovery code to restore an authorized workspace on a replacement device.
Save locally
Allowed work is written to the active shop database even when internet is unavailable.
Back up securely
Pending changes and encrypted backups move when the account, connection, and permissions are ready.
Restore deliberately
The correct Google account locates the backup; the matching recovery code unlocks it.
Keep it outside the same phone or computer. A cloud backup may not be recoverable without its matching code.

Is ShopPilot publicly available?
Not yet. Android is the intended first-tier release and Windows is planned as a preview, but public distribution remains paused until the real-device backup and restore qualification is signed off.
Does it work without internet?
Normal permitted shop work is designed to save locally first. Cloud backup, account verification, team delivery, and some shared operations require internet.
Can one owner manage multiple shops or branches?
Yes. Separate workspaces keep businesses apart, while branches organize locations inside a business. Visibility and staff work are controlled by branch and permission.
Does ShopPilot replace an accountant?
No. It is designed so a shopkeeper can operate billing, stock, daily हिसाब, and management reports without accounting software expertise. Statutory accounts and tax filing still require appropriate professional review.
Where is business data stored?
Each workspace has its own encrypted local database. Optional cloud and team features use the services described in the Privacy Policy.
